MATLAB实现人头检测的代码教程-SpatialTaskV2
需积分: 15 92 浏览量
更新于2024-11-08
收藏 728KB ZIP 举报
资源摘要信息:"matlab人头检测的代码-SpatialTaskV2:SpatialTaskV2的代码"
一、MATLAB人头检测技术
1. MATLAB环境要求
本代码适用于Windows 7系统的MATLAB 2013b版本。由于MATLAB版本对代码兼容性有一定的要求,因此,如果用户在其他版本的MATLAB环境下运行可能会遇到兼容性问题。
2. 人头检测原理
人头检测是计算机视觉领域的一个重要任务,其主要目标是在图像或视频中识别出人头的位置。在MATLAB中,人头检测通常可以通过图像处理和机器学习等技术实现。本代码包中的人头检测功能可能是利用MATLAB自带的图像处理工具箱或调用外部深度学习库来实现。
二、眼动仪的使用
1. 眼动仪设置
眼动仪是一种用于追踪和记录眼睛运动的设备,其输出通常用于眼动跟踪研究或界面设计评估。本代码包中的眼动仪要求在Linux(Ubuntu 16.10)系统上运行,需要Python 2.7环境以及特定的Python软件(如EyeTracker/Run.py)。
2. 眼动仪校准和记录
使用眼动仪前,需要进行校准以确保准确度。校准后,开始记录,眼动仪会追踪并记录用户的眼睛运动数据。记录的数据可以用于分析用户的视觉注意力分布情况。
三、任务执行和监控
1. 任务计算机设置
Windows 7系统配合MATLAB 2013b版本构成任务计算机,用于运行MATLAB代码并实现人头检测任务。
2. 监控任务
监控任务是指在任务执行过程中,通过某种形式(可能是图形界面或日志输出)观察任务执行的状态,以便进行及时的干预或调整。
四、数据保存和系统关机
1. 数据保存
在任务执行完成后,需要按照一定的规则保存数据。例如,在眼动仪中设置数据文件名(使用主题ID),并保存眼动数据。
2. 关机
完成数据保存后,要按照正确的程序关闭系统,以防止数据丢失或硬件损坏。
五、系统开源标签
1. 开源软件的使用
系统开源指的是在本项目中使用的软件是开放源代码的,用户可以自由获取、使用、修改和分发。这包括了MATLAB代码本身、眼动仪软件、以及可能的Python脚本等。
六、压缩包文件信息
1. 压缩包文件结构
压缩包名为"SpatialTaskV2-master",用户在解压后会看到一系列的文件和文件夹,可能包含源代码、文档说明、数据文件、依赖库文件等。
2. 文件列表分析
文件名称列表通常揭示了项目的基本结构和所包含的核心组件,例如源代码文件、资源文件、配置文件和可能的用户手册。用户应当仔细查看文件名称列表,以便快速了解项目的组成和功能。
以上便是从标题、描述、标签和文件名称列表中提取出的相关知识点。这些知识点涉及到MATLAB人头检测技术的应用、眼动仪的设置与使用、任务的执行监控、数据保存以及系统开源等多个方面。掌握这些知识点可以帮助用户更好地理解和应用本代码包。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-05-26 上传
2021-05-28 上传
2021-05-27 上传
2021-06-12 上传
2021-06-12 上传
点击了解资源详情
weixin_38536841
- 粉丝: 3
- 资源: 946
最新资源
- 深入浅出:自定义 Grunt 任务的实践指南
- 网络物理突变工具的多点路径规划实现与分析
- multifeed: 实现多作者间的超核心共享与同步技术
- C++商品交易系统实习项目详细要求
- macOS系统Python模块whl包安装教程
- 掌握fullstackJS:构建React框架与快速开发应用
- React-Purify: 实现React组件纯净方法的工具介绍
- deck.js:构建现代HTML演示的JavaScript库
- nunn:现代C++17实现的机器学习库开源项目
- Python安装包 Acquisition-4.12-cp35-cp35m-win_amd64.whl.zip 使用说明
- Amaranthus-tuberculatus基因组分析脚本集
- Ubuntu 12.04下Realtek RTL8821AE驱动的向后移植指南
- 掌握Jest环境下的最新jsdom功能
- CAGI Toolkit:开源Asterisk PBX的AGI应用开发
- MyDropDemo: 体验QGraphicsView的拖放功能
- 远程FPGA平台上的Quartus II17.1 LCD色块闪烁现象解析